1. Token Launch and Ecosystem Growth (July 2025)

Overview: The primary update was the launch of the $ERA token itself, not a code change. This event distributed the native token for gas, staking, and governance across the Caldera ecosystem via a retroactive airdrop.

The token generation event occurred on July 17, 2025, establishing a total supply of 1 billion ERA, with 148.5 million (14.85%) initially circulating. A significant portion (7%) was allocated for a community airdrop, managed by the Caldera Foundation, with a claim deadline of August 1, 2025. Concurrently, the token received listings on major exchanges like Binance, Coinbase, and Upbit, which drove initial trading volume and visibility rather than reflecting a protocol upgrade.

What this means: This is neutral for $ERA from a code perspective, as it was a financial and market event. The launch provided the token utility but did not alter the underlying protocol's technical capabilities. The focus was on distribution and accessibility, not code optimization.

2. Metalayer Protocol Expansion (Q3 2025)

Overview: This period highlighted the scaling of Caldera's existing Metalayer protocol, which connects modular rollups. It was an outcome of prior development, not a new codebase release.

Reports from July 2025 indicated the protocol was supporting over 50 chains, facilitating more than 75 modular rollups, and managing between $400 million and $600 million in Total Value Locked (TVL). This growth points to increased adoption of Caldera's Rollup-as-a-Service platform, which allows developers to launch customizable Layer 2 and Layer 3 blockchains using stacks like Arbitrum and zkSync.

3. Strategic Partnership with EigenCloud (7 August 2025)

Overview: Caldera partnered with EigenCloud to integrate EigenDA V2 as a dedicated data availability layer. This upgrade allows rollups deployed via Caldera to achieve data throughput of up to 100 MB/s, significantly improving scalability while reducing costs compared to posting data directly to Ethereum L1.
